Transaction 8c8747023e11c9aaf3fa49d261950b37dd7b41745d559ad8a08d9a36824f82e5
1 Input
2 Outputs
- 8c8747023e11c9aaf3fa49d261950b37dd7b41745d559ad8a08d9a36824f82e5:0
- 8c8747023e11c9aaf3fa49d261950b37dd7b41745d559ad8a08d9a36824f82e5:1
value 90160
address 18E8sXscwAXvBvUYyYP5Udy9DSv84ifXYG
value 22299892
address 17hSaJbQeZWNJKDyXq13pHiQUFQkaSXZd9